The Senville LETO Series Mini Split Air Conditioner Heat Pump offers a robust 30000 BTU capacity, making it suitable for larger spaces up to 1400 square feet. Its impressive SEER rating of 19 indicates good energy efficiency, which can help in reducing electricity bills over time. Additionally, it features a low noise level of 34 dB, ensuring quiet operation suitable for bedrooms and living areas. The unit supports multiple functions including air conditioning, heating (effective down to 5F/-15C), dehumidifying, and fan modes, integrating seamlessly with Alexa for smart home convenience. This makes it a versatile option for year-round climate control.

A standout feature is its 5-year warranty on parts and compressor, although it's important to note that labor costs are not covered, which could be a significant expense for some users. The installation package includes necessary components, but professional installation is required, adding to the initial setup cost. The unit is also pre-loaded with refrigerant for up to 25 feet, simplifying part of the installation process. The Senville LETO Series is well-suited for a variety of settings, from homes to small businesses, and its stylish design can blend well with modern interiors.

However, its higher upfront cost and the need for professional installation might be considerations for budget-conscious buyers. Despite these potential drawbacks, the performance and features of this mini split system make it a compelling choice for those looking for a reliable and efficient cooling and heating solution.

Gree 30,000 BTU Multi21+ Tri-Zone Wall Mount Mini Split Air Conditioner Heat Pump 208/230V SEER 21 (9-9-18)

The Gree 30,000 BTU Multi21+ Tri-Zone Wall Mount Mini Split offers a robust solution for cooling and heating multiple zones, making it suitable for homes or offices with varied temperature needs. With a BTU capacity of 30,000, it efficiently covers three zones without the need for distribution boxes, which can simplify installation and maintenance, albeit at the cost of requiring specific line sets, which are not included. Its SEER rating of 21.6 indicates excellent energy efficiency, meaning lower operational costs over time. This system uses Gree’s G10 inverter-driven compressor, allowing for reduced energy consumption and quieter operation, with a noise level of 55 dB that is relatively moderate compared to other systems.

A standout feature is the manufacturer's warranty, offering 5 years on parts and 7 years on the compressor, which suggests durability and a long-term commitment to performance. However, eligibility for this warranty requires installation by a licensed HVAC contractor, adding an additional step for buyers. The unit is also eco-friendly, using R410A refrigerant, and offers optional Wi-Fi capability for remote control, though the kit for this is sold separately, potentially increasing overall cost.

In terms of design, the compact form factor allows for easy integration into various decor styles, while the air purification filter adds value for those concerned with air quality. Despite its strong features, the necessity for additional purchases, like line sets and Wi-Fi kits, can be a drawback for consumers seeking an all-inclusive package. This product is well-suited for those looking to manage energy use effectively across multiple rooms, but requires careful consideration of installation and accessory costs.

The Senville SENA-18HF/D Dual Zone Mini Split Air Conditioner Heat Pump is a versatile unit designed for both home and commercial use. It boasts a substantial 18,000 BTU capacity, making it suitable for cooling or heating multiple rooms. The dual-zone feature allows for individual temperature control in each room, which can be very convenient. This unit is also Alexa enabled, offering the convenience of voice or app control and the potential for significant energy savings of up to 40% through smart routines.

With a high SEER rating of 22.5, it is quite energy-efficient, which can lead to lower electricity bills over time. One notable strength is its warranty: 10 years on the compressor and 5 years on parts, which reflects confidence in its durability and quality. However, the unit requires professional installation, which adds to the initial cost and complexity. The included installation kit is comprehensive, but the need for professional help might be a drawback for some users. Weighing 150 pounds, it is a relatively heavy system, which might make handling more challenging.

In summary, the Senville SENA-18HF/D is a solid choice for those looking to efficiently manage climate control across multiple rooms with the added convenience of smart home integration, though potential buyers should be prepared for the cost and logistics of professional installation.

Buying Guide for the Best Mini Split Warranty

When choosing a mini-split system, it's important to consider various factors to ensure you get the best fit for your needs. A mini-split system is a type of air conditioning system that allows for individual temperature control in different rooms or zones. To make an informed decision, you should understand the key specifications and how they relate to your specific requirements. This will help you choose a system that is reliable, efficient, and suitable for your home or office environment.
WarrantyThe warranty of a mini-split system is a guarantee provided by the manufacturer that covers certain repairs or replacements within a specified period. This is important because it offers peace of mind and protection against potential defects or issues that may arise after installation. Warranties can vary in length and coverage, typically ranging from 1 to 12 years. A longer warranty period generally indicates greater confidence in the product's durability and reliability. When choosing a mini-split system, consider how long you plan to use it and the level of coverage you desire. If you expect to use the system for many years, a longer warranty may be more beneficial. Additionally, check what components are covered under the warranty, such as the compressor, parts, and labor, to ensure comprehensive protection.
BTU CapacityBTU (British Thermal Unit) capacity measures the cooling or heating power of a mini-split system. This is important because it determines how effectively the system can regulate the temperature in a given space. BTU capacity typically ranges from 9,000 to 36,000 BTUs. To choose the right capacity, consider the size of the room or area you want to cool or heat. Smaller rooms (up to 300 square feet) may require around 9,000 BTUs, while larger spaces (up to 1,500 square feet) may need 24,000 BTUs or more. Selecting the appropriate BTU capacity ensures efficient operation and comfort without overworking the system.
Energy Efficiency Ratio (EER) and Seasonal Energy Efficiency Ratio (SEER)EER and SEER are metrics that measure the energy efficiency of a mini-split system. EER is the ratio of cooling output to electrical input at a specific temperature, while SEER is the average efficiency over an entire cooling season. Higher EER and SEER values indicate better energy efficiency, which can lead to lower energy bills and reduced environmental impact. EER values typically range from 8 to 12, and SEER values range from 13 to 25. When choosing a mini-split system, consider your energy consumption preferences. If you prioritize energy savings and environmental sustainability, opt for a system with higher EER and SEER ratings.
Noise LevelThe noise level of a mini-split system is measured in decibels (dB) and indicates how loud the system will be during operation. This is important for maintaining a comfortable and quiet environment, especially in bedrooms or living areas. Noise levels for mini-split systems typically range from 19 dB to 60 dB. Lower decibel ratings indicate quieter operation. When choosing a mini-split system, consider where it will be installed and how sensitive you are to noise. For bedrooms or quiet spaces, look for systems with noise levels below 30 dB. For other areas, a slightly higher noise level may be acceptable.
Number of ZonesThe number of zones refers to the number of separate areas or rooms that a mini-split system can independently control. This is important for providing customized comfort in different parts of your home or office. Mini-split systems can range from single-zone units to multi-zone units that can handle up to eight zones or more. When choosing a system, consider the layout of your space and how many areas you want to control individually. If you have multiple rooms with different temperature preferences, a multi-zone system may be more suitable. For a single room or open space, a single-zone unit may suffice.
Installation and MaintenanceInstallation and maintenance refer to the ease and requirements of setting up and maintaining the mini-split system. Proper installation is crucial for optimal performance and efficiency, while regular maintenance ensures longevity and reliability. Some systems are easier to install and maintain than others, with features like washable filters and accessible components. When choosing a mini-split system, consider your ability to handle installation and maintenance tasks. If you prefer minimal hassle, look for systems with user-friendly installation processes and low-maintenance features. Additionally, professional installation and regular servicing by a qualified technician can help maintain the system's efficiency and extend its lifespan.
